The National Insurance Commission (NAICOM) last month wielded the big stick against UTIB Insurance Brokers. The broker was suspended for six months over what regulatory body described as unethical practices involving N314 million premium.

The object of the earlier articles in this series is to show that the Central Bank’s (CBN) condemnation and indictment of banks is as hypocritical as the proverbial ‘pot calling the kettle black’! Indeed, the CBN’s posturing assumes an immoral colouration, because in reality, the malaise in the banks was actually instigated by the failure of the apex bank to effectively perform its secondary role as the official regulator and supervisor of the money market.
